Like all books by Douglas Adams, it is a fun, witty, and at times irreverent read. The book is a companion to a BBC radio documentary where Adams and zoologist Mark Cowardine travel all over the world, attempting to encounter various endangered species.

I recommend that if you read the book, you first listen to the 1989 BBC documentary that goes along with it. Oh and there are two books by that title, one being a sequel written by Cowardine in 2009. You want the version written by Adams from 1990. Happy hunting. :001_rolle
